To maximize your iPad's battery life, consider a few tips. Firstly, enable the 'Low Power Mode' when your battery is low, which reduces power consumption and extends your usage time. Secondly, adjust your display settings to a lower brightness level, as this can significantly impact battery drain. Additionally, closing unnecessary apps and enabling the 'Auto-Lock' feature will help conserve power.

Software: Educational apps and productivity tools for note-taking and organization

When it comes to choosing the right iPad for university students, software plays a crucial role in enhancing productivity and making the learning experience more efficient. Here's an overview of some essential educational apps and productivity tools that can significantly contribute to a student's success:

Note-Taking and Organization:

One of the most popular and powerful note-taking apps for iOS is GoodNotes. It offers a seamless digital note-taking experience, allowing students to create, edit, and annotate PDFs and images. With its intuitive interface, users can easily organize notes into folders, search for specific content, and even sync notes across multiple devices. Another excellent option is Notability, which provides a wide range of features for note-taking, including handwriting recognition, text formatting, and the ability to embed audio recordings directly into notes. These apps ensure that students can efficiently capture lecture notes, create study guides, and organize their academic resources in one place.

Productivity Suites:

For comprehensive productivity, students can benefit from using productivity suites like Apple's iWork or Microsoft 365. These suites offer a range of applications, including Pages (for word processing), Numbers (for spreadsheets), and Keynote (for presentations). With these tools, students can create professional-looking documents, manage projects, and collaborate with peers. Additionally, the cloud-based nature of these suites ensures that files are easily accessible and synchronized across all Apple devices.

Task Management and Time Tracking:

Staying organized and managing time effectively is essential for university students. Apps like Todoist and Forest provide task management solutions, helping students create to-do lists, set reminders, and prioritize assignments. Forest, in particular, adds a unique twist by encouraging focus through a tree-planting mechanism, where students can grow virtual trees by staying focused on their tasks. This gamified approach can improve productivity and time management skills.

Research and Reference Management:

Academic research and reference management are made easier with apps like Mendeley and Zotero. These tools allow students to organize and cite research materials, create bibliographies, and collaborate with peers on research projects. With the ability to sync across devices, students can access their references and notes wherever they are.
